Poem 33. Giving Up

A Chapter by Daisie Vergara (Dhaye)
"

is sometimes the right thing to do

"


I am done, I have to stop!
Why should I expect too much?
I've been hurt and I am trapped
Lone into this  caprice spot.

Am I weak if I give up?
No! It is not what it means.
Letting go? I'm strong enough.
I can do it, no more pains.

I am strong, I am, I am
I'm giving up for the best
I am strong, I know I am
I'm a newborn, I'm at ease!
